The jagged chain of the Arolette features many climbs on good gneiss. The highest point is the Pointe de l'Arolette at 3,117m. The entire ridge can be traversed at AD+. Full topo of the area is available by contacting the guardian of Rifugio Crete Seche.  

Approach notes

In Alpine club Valais West guides. Close to Crete Seche Hut and Spataro bivvy Hut.
